Chokai Kogen Blueberry Yogurt: Given the quality of the pear yogurt I had from this Japanese brand, I bought the other flavor available at my local grocery store: the blueberry yogurt. According to the company's website, the blueberries are grown in Yamagata Prefecture on the Gassau Plateau. A layer of blueberry compote, with whole berries, sits on top of the yogurt base. The yogurt is very smooth and has a uniquely soft yet light texture. Personally, I found the blueberry compote to be more ordinary and close to othe... (read more) 3.5/5.0

Clif Crunch Blueberry Crisp: The first crunchy granola bar I've had that is actually moist, with dried blueberries and a crumble-like coating. Perfectly sized for a nourishing yet delicious mid-day snack. 4.0/5.0

Clover Organic blueberry yogurt: A decent take on fruit on the bottom. Yogurt is slightly tart, and fruit is on the sweet side. An affordable organic option. 3.0/5.0

Culture Shock Last Unicorn Blueberry Ginger Kombucha: I never really considered myself to be a kombucha person, but Washington state seems to be really into it, and being a fan of beverages more generally, I'm up for trying local treats. This bottle was purchased at Top Banana, a local produce store, and features just a few natural ingredients: blueberries, ginger, green and black teas, and sugar. It has a beautiful natural purple color unlike any beverage I've had before. The overall flavor is fruity, slightly spiced rather than spicy, and h... (read more) 4.0/5.0

Fantasy Fruit Farm Blueberry cider: Purchased on a whim from Fantasy Fruit Farm at the Union Square farmers market in NYC, this bottle of fresh pressed blueberry cider was insanely sweet, making it difficult to consume. Perhaps this speaks to the freshness of the fruit, but a milder drink would be more palatable. It tastes a bit different than normal cider, but if I hadn't seen the label, it would have been hard to guess it was blueberry flavored. 2.5/5.0

Forager Wild Blueberry Cashewgurt: While almond and soy are typically in the spotlight for dairy-alternative foods, San Francisco-based Forager utilizes cashews for the same range of products, including cashew milk and yogurt. Continuing my survey into non-dairy yogurts, I purchased several "cashewgurt" yogurt flavors from Berkeley Bowl during a recent sale. The organic Wild Blueberry flavor I tried first was the best. Its texture is slightly runnier than pudding (but not my much) and has a creamy and sweet flavor. It's mo... (read more) 4.0/5.0
